#417c0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#417c0c is composed of 25.5% red, 48.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.3%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 91.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 26.7%. #417c0c color hex could be obtained by blending #82f818 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#417c0c color description : Dark green.
#417c0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#417c0c has RGB values of R:65, G:124,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 4291596.

Shades and Tints of #417c0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#091102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#417c0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444840 is the less saturated color, while #408602 is the most saturated one.
